André Lauran (prior to 1964, Laurent) was a mid-twentieth century impressionist and one of the most gifted voices to emerge from the Noists — a circle of painters who trained together at the École des Beaux-Arts de Lyon. Though widely regarded as among the most original and technically assured members of the group, Lauran spent years in relative obscurity after departing Lyon for Paris in 1944, his work largely unknown outside a small community of devoted collectors.

He exhibited consistently across France from 1941 to 1972, participating in galleries and expositions that brought Noist painting to wider audiences. Yet it is only in recent decades that critical consensus has caught up with his singular vision. A renewed wave of scholarly and collector interest has placed his oils among the most sought-after works of his generation — prized for their luminous handling of light, their emotional directness, and their quietly radical departure from academic convention.

Lauran's work is held in the permanent collections of the Musée de Valence and the Musée d'Annecy, and he is documented in both the Benezit Dictionary of Artists and Davenport's Art Reference.
